The Bombardier Challenger 604 is a heavy private jet known for its long-range capabilities and spacious cabin, accommodating up to 19 passengers, making it ideal for business and family travel. With a range of 3,700–4,000 nautical miles, it is suitable for transcontinental flights and has been a popular choice in private aviation since its introduction in 1995, with over 360 units delivered. Empty planes, or flights operating with few or no passengers, are common in aviation due to regulatory requirements, aircraft repositioning, and maintenance needs. Airlines often operate these flights to retain valuable airport slots, while private jet operators create "empty legs" that can be booked at discounted rates. Although ghost flights contribute to significant CO₂ emissions, platforms like Jettly help travelers take advantage of empty legs, improving efficiency and reducing waste. The Bombardier Global 6000 is an ultra-long-range business jet capable of flying approximately 6,000 nautical miles non-stop, making it ideal for intercontinental travel between major financial hubs. It features a spacious three-zone cabin accommodating 8–17 passengers, designed for comfort and productivity during long flights, with advanced soundproofing and low cabin altitude to reduce fatigue. Powered by twin Rolls-Royce engines, the aircraft can operate at a service ceiling of 51,000 feet and land at smaller airports, enhancing its operational versatility. The Bombardier Challenger 650 is a leading large-cabin business jet known for its spacious comfort, transcontinental range of approximately 4,000 nautical miles, and reliable performance, making it ideal for corporate and private travel. Introduced in 2015, it features upgraded engines, advanced avionics, and enhanced cabin amenities, accommodating 10-12 passengers in a quiet, well-connected environment. With competitive operating costs and high dispatch reliability, the Challenger 650 is frequently chosen for nonstop flights between major cities, such as New York to Los Angeles and London to Dubai. The Bombardier Challenger 350 is a super midsize business jet known for its performance, comfort, and operational flexibility, requiring a takeoff distance of approximately 4,835 feet at maximum weight under ideal conditions. This capability allows it to access secondary and regional airports, significantly reducing ground travel time compared to larger jets. Factors such as aircraft weight, elevation, and temperature can affect takeoff distance, making detailed performance calculations essential for charter operators.
